Official system requirements for PC
To run Virtua Tennis 3, you'll need at least 512 MB of RAM and 3.9 GB of free disk space. The game requires a minimum graphics card like the Radeon 9800. As for your CPU, an Pentium 4 2.4 GHz is the minimum.
Minimum
Graphics card:
- 128MB Hardware Accelerated video card with Shader 2 support and the latest drivers. Must be 100% DirectX® 9.0c compatible*. Nvidia GeForce® 6 or ATI Radeon® 9800 are the recommended minimum hardware.
CPU:
- 2 GHz Pentium 4® or equivalent AMD® processor. The processor should support SSE2.
Memory:
- 512MB RAM
- File size:
- 3.9GB of uncompressed free hard disk space (We recommend 1Gb free disk space after install for performance)
- Operating system:
- Microsoft Windows® 2000/XP Windows VISTA™ The game should run fine on windows vista, but is not officially supported.
- DirectX:
- DirectX® 9.0c
